Abstract :
A technique with dipole antenna sensors is described for estimating the dielectric permittivity of soil with a homogeneous or quasi-homogeneous permittivity profie distribution with depth. A numerical simulation of the impedance of a half-wave dipole located above soil with an approximated and averaged profile distribution has been performed over the frequency range 350 MHz - 2 GHz. Main goal of the research is to examine whether antenna sensors could be used to provide reliable data on the complex dielectric permittivity of soil under field conditions.
